Bill Summary

A bill to establish a mineral and mining innovation program within the Department of Energy to advance domestic mineral resources, economic growth, and national security, and for other purposes.

AI Summary

This bill establishes a Mineral and Mining Innovation Initiative within the Department of Energy (DOE) to advance domestic mineral resources, economic growth, and national security. The initiative aims to support research, development, and commercialization of emerging technologies for responsible mineral identification, extraction, processing, and recycling. The Secretary of Energy will coordinate with the Secretary of the Interior to focus on various research areas, including mineral exploration technologies, advanced production techniques, critical mineral recycling, and strategies for improving social acceptance of mining. Key areas of focus include developing innovative mining technologies that minimize environmental impact, improve safety, enhance resource utilization, and engage local communities. The initiative will collaborate with academic institutions, Indian Tribes, and other entities to identify innovation gaps and opportunities in the minerals sector. The bill requires periodic reevaluation of research priorities and mandates a report to Congress within three years of enactment. The legislation authorizes $100 million in funding annually from fiscal years 2026 through 2035 to support these efforts, with a broad goal of supporting technological advancements that can help the United States more effectively and responsibly develop its mineral resources.
